Dancing with our Neighbours

I know I am different from you. We have different beliefs, different experiences, different languages and bank account balances, and the world receives and labels us in different ways. But we are all here to dance – together or alone – to defy a world that is in the process of tearing itself apart by polarising us. Can we still come together – especially now?

For our 30th anniversary, Gob Squad want to share our collective practice, stage and authorship and take our neighbours to the dance floor. Based on the rules of our performance “Dancing About”, where every individual confession is turned into a dance, we search each night anew in unusual constellations: what brings us together and what divides us? In a performative disco, we honestly and playfully explore questions of identity and celebrate our diversity and similarities through dance.
